Transaction 166d0a132b41422128a272116371170858e908445f043316caaf24ed1d76e7fe

1 Input
2 Outputs
  • 166d0a132b41422128a272116371170858e908445f043316caaf24ed1d76e7fe:0
  • value  26836387
    address  34nAfKaeXbGKVph9TAocJc1B7Cjq7PGQnU
  • 166d0a132b41422128a272116371170858e908445f043316caaf24ed1d76e7fe:1
  • value  153103613
    address  1NLgtSEebj2iFMoNPQLoJBraDjqFvLST7w